Summary

Amends the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ity Law of the Civil Administrative Code of Illinois. Requires the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ity to establish a grant program for local chambers of commerce. Provides that the Department shall allocate $5,000,000 as grants to eligible chambers of commerce in amounts equivalent to 2 months of lost revenue, or 1/6th of the annual lost revenue, between 2019 and 2020 from funds appropriated under the American Rescue Plan Act. Provides that eligible chambers of commerce must have less than 1,500 paid members. Provides for the adoption of rules.
